Our client is searching for a Technical Manager to join their team in Rosslyn. Job Purpose Lead the Technical team in ensuring efficient asset lifecycle management i.e. purchasing correct equipment, operating as per standards, maintenance, repair, replacement, problem solving to achieve safety, quality, asset availability and reliability goals. Key Responsibilities Health and Safety Ensure employee safety is number one priority throughout the plant with zero onsite fatality rate and achieving Lost Time Injury Frequency Rate (LTIFR) targets Ensure compliance to legal and statutory requirements (GMR 2.1) Plant, Equipment and employee safety Practice and work according to safety standards and regulations Drive behavioural based safety Drive risk identification and mitigation Operational performance Drive team to provide hands-on technical expertise, continuous improvement, improvement projects,\ maintenance, support on conversions Focus on reducing electrical and mechanical breakdowns, including plant services, and reduce overall unplanned downtime Conduct 5 WHYs, RCAs or other problem-solving techniques to ensure the problems are resolved at the source and do not reoccur, ensure actions are implemented and sustainable Support focused improvement (FI) foundation and drive actions from gap analysis Overhead costs Manage maintenance budget/costs Drive initiatives to reduce maintenance and overtime costs Manage contractor and external service provider costs Asset Management (AM) Manage assets throughout the asset lifecycle – procuring of equipment, installation, commissioning, operating, maintaining, repairing, replacing, disposal Drive AM KPIs – Unplanned downtime, MTTR, MTBF, asset availability, schedule attainment, backlog count, AM maturity score Oversee the Identification and mitigation of risks around assets – safety risk, business interruption, reduced performance Operational Excellence Lead the identification of risks to improve performance. Monitor team performance and progress against plan, taking corrective action where necessary. Provide feedback to team members and coach where necessary. Ensure unacceptable performance is dealt with effectively and timeously and that good performance is recognised. Set up formal team structures for problem solving Ensure application of visual management practices for effective team updates Apply Leading and Managing Change (LMC) process to ensure stakeholders buy-in for necessary improvements Drive and encourage the team to apply the Foundation Practices, ensure adherence to standards and coach team in Foundation principles and practices. Encourage the team to keep up to date with relevant technologies and apply the best available technologies for the business Capability Building Ensure the transfer of technical knowledge from subject matter experts in the team into the business and build capability. Coach the team in developing the skills to transfer their knowledge and work with the learning and development team in this regard. Lead the team Lead and manage the Technical team Manage and quality assure team deliverables Review skill set of team, identify training needs with members and facilitate the necessary training Resource the team and recruit when required, manage individual performance of team members and apply all relevant Human Capital practices to ensure an engaged and focused team Drive Talent Management and succession planning Facilitate the skills transfer in the team to build capabilities within the team Safety, Health, Environment, Risk and Quality Participate in SHERQ and Food Safety programs, awareness campaigns and Induction program. Participate in the BBS Program Adhere to the site waste management program. Adhere to Food and Product Safety related plant protocols. Compliance to Quality Plan Provide support and participate in any environmental sustainability programs- Saving water, energy and gas Participate in any SHERQ and Food Safety audits (ISO 14001, 45001, 9001, FSSC 22000, BRC). Participate in SHER, Quality and Food Safety Health checks Take part in any incident investigation and assist in addressing any corrective and preventative actions. Participate in problem solving relating to internal and external customer complaint Requirements Qualifications Engineering Degree (preference: Mechanical/Electrical/Industrial) GCC Leadership development qualification advantageous Job Related Experience Required (and time span) 8 – 10 years’ experience in the manufacturing environment Project Management experience Minimum 3 years’ experience managing a team Asset management experience Budgeting and cost management experience Experience in a manufacturing or FMCG environment within Production, or Technical Departments Experience in packaging advantageous Exposure to supply chain, quality, safety, risk management Job Related Knowledge Technical knowledge (Electrical and/or Mechanical) Knowledge of continuous improvement initiatives Asset management programs Statutory requirements World Class Manufacturing practices Operational Excellence Continuous Improvement practices Safety and Risk Management Job Related Skills Systems knowledge i.e. Asset Management solutions, ERP (Pragma, JDE) Financial acumen Microsoft Office suite – advanced level Structured project management systems Organisational skills Interpersonal skills Structured problem-solving tools/approaches Analytical skills Presentation skills Ability to influence others and negotiate Coaching and leading teams Problem Solving, Decision Making & Complexity of Role Problem solving varies from routine (systemic problems) to complex. The problems are largely ambiguous and require further probing with many ‘moving parts’. Problem solving requires analysis, interpretation and judgement. Accountability Held accountable for the delivery of Technical support (on time, on budget, in full) to operations\ and the minimization of downtime Competencies Planning & Organising Business Skills & Knowledge Learning Orientation Action Orientation Positive Attitude Harnessing Diversity Technical Competencies Asset management solutions Systems Production expertise Project Management Organisational Excellence/continuous improvement Risk Management Financial Acumen

About Engineering Jobs in Pretoria

Engineering positions in Pretoria, South Africa, typically fall under the general category of technical and technical management roles. The job market for engineers in this region is often driven by the growth of various industries such as technology, manufacturing, and infrastructure development. As a result, there is generally a demand for skilled engineers with expertise in fields like mechanical, electrical, civil, and chemical engineering.

Typically, salaries for engineers in Pretoria can range from R400 000 to R800 000 per annum, depending on factors like experience, company size, and industry sector. However, it’s essential to note that these figures are broad estimates and actual salaries may vary widely. For instance, entry-level engineers with limited experience may earn lower salaries, while senior engineers or those in leadership positions may receive higher compensation.

Common skills for engineering roles in Pretoria often include proficiency in design tools like CAD, simulation software, and programming languages such as Python, Java, or C++. Additionally, technical knowledge of mechanical, electrical, and civil systems is typically required. Other essential skills include problem-solving abilities, communication skills, and project management expertise. A bachelor’s degree in engineering or a related field is usually a common requirement for these roles.

The manufacturing sector, technology industry, and financial services sector are among the industries that commonly employ engineers in Pretoria. The mining sector, which is a significant contributor to South Africa’s economy, also requires skilled engineers to oversee operations and ensure compliance with regulations.
